Freight forwarding is a critical service within global logistics that facilitates the efficient and cost-effective movement of goods from one location to another. Freight forwarders act as intermediaries between shippers and carriers, managing the complex processes involved in transporting cargo via air, sea, road, or rail. They handle everything from documentation, customs clearance, and insurance to route optimization and carrier selection, ensuring that goods reach their destination safely, on time, and in compliance with international trade regulations.

One of the key advantages of freight forwarding is its ability to simplify global shipping. Businesses, especially small and medium enterprises, often lack the expertise and resources to navigate the complexities of international trade. Freight forwarders provide end-to-end solutions, managing logistical challenges such as customs duties, import/export regulations, and transportation scheduling. By coordinating multiple carriers, freight forwarders optimize shipping routes, reduce transit times, and minimize costs, enabling businesses to focus on their core operations.

Air freight forwarding is ideal for high-value or time-sensitive goods, offering fast delivery across continents. Sea freight forwarding, on the other hand, is the most economical choice for large volumes of cargo, including raw materials, machinery, and consumer goods. Road and rail forwarding provide flexible and reliable solutions for regional or land-based transport, ensuring last-mile delivery and connectivity to major ports, airports, and distribution centers. Many freight forwarders offer multimodal solutions that combine multiple transportation methods for greater efficiency and cost-effectiveness.

Freight forwarders also play a vital role in risk management and cargo safety. They arrange appropriate insurance coverage, track shipments in real-time, and provide contingency plans to mitigate delays, damage, or loss. Advanced digital tools and tracking systems allow clients to monitor the status of their shipments, ensuring transparency, accountability, and timely decision-making throughout the supply chain.

Customs clearance and documentation are another critical aspect of freight forwarding. Import and export regulations vary between countries, and non-compliance can result in fines, delays, or confiscation of goods. Freight forwarders handle all necessary paperwork, including bills of lading, commercial invoices, packing lists, and certificates of origin, ensuring smooth customs processing and reducing administrative burdens for businesses.

Sustainability is becoming an increasingly important consideration in freight forwarding. Forwarders are adopting eco-friendly practices such as optimizing transport routes, consolidating shipments, using energy-efficient vehicles, and selecting carriers with lower carbon footprints. These measures help businesses achieve sustainability goals while maintaining cost-effective and reliable supply chain operations.
